Scholarship Giveaway!

Applications Now Open for the CVFCU Scholarship

Central Valley Firefighters Credit Union is awarding a $1,000 scholarship to one deserving college-bound member!

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S

  • Must be a high school senior graduating in spring 2026.
  • Must be a CVFCU member on or before February 1, 2026.
  • Must plan to pursue higher education.

HOW TO APPLY

  • Submit your current high school transcript.
  • Write an essay (150–300 words): “Why I want to go to college, and what I want to do with my degree.”

SELECTION CRITERIA

Scholarships are awarded based on:

  • Scholastic standing.
  • Essay quality.
  • Community involvement.

IMPORTANT DATES

  • Deadline: Friday, January 31, 2026.
  • Winner Notification: By March 13, 2026.

Note: Scholarships are awarded once and are non-renewable.

Are You Called to Serve?

We depend on member volunteers to help continue our success as a local not-for-profit credit union. Members of the Board of Directors are responsible for directing and controlling the affairs of the credit union and work closely with management to develop sound policies. The Supervisory Committee is responsible for ensuring compliance with rules and regulations. These volunteer positions require a three-year commitment.
